ok, I have released the source of the x15 ccminer. It can be found here: https://github.com/djm34/ccminercompilation on windows takes forever (sorry for that). It should compile on linux (I fixed the Makefile.am), if anything is missing let me know... To run x15 "ccminer -a x15" as previously said, it is far from perfect (gpu usage rather low around 80%, so there are room for optimisation... and exceptionally the 780ti runs at 74°C). I get at the moment (started on the previous compilation): 1467MHash/s for the 750ti 2900MHash/s for the 780ti (on supernova...)
